Security & Anonymity
Crypto casinos and traditional platforms differ in key ways about security and player anonymity. In traditional online casinos, players have to enter personal and card details to make transactions. This can lead to worries about how safe and private their information is.
Yet, crypto casino software solutions are a savior in this case. They use blockchain for clear and secure transactions. This lets users place bets without showing their identity.

Regulation & Legality
Many people are starting to use crypto casino platforms but are still in legal limbo. This is mainly because crypto is new. Also, many places lack clear rules about it. This means less control by the authorities and certain dangers for the players.
Traditional online casinos are more regulated and have more licensing conditions. This means more legal protection for users. Yet, due to local laws, they might not be available in some regions. Players must research and grasp how both casinos work before they start playing.
Game Variety & Provably Fair Gaming
Some games use blockchain technology. You can find this tech only on crypto casino platforms. Thus, they can offer a wider variety of games. More importantly, many crypto casino software solutions install “provably fair” gaming systems. This way, players can see if game results are fair. It gives them transparency that regular casinos often miss.
Volatility & Financial Considerations
We should also consider the financial differences between crypto and traditional online casinos. This is mainly because crypto tends to be quite volatile. Players can see a big profit jump if the crypto increases in value. Yet, if the value drops, the player risks losses. This volatility can affect the value of deposits, winnings, and even bonuses. Traditional casinos, provide a more stable value in fiat currencies. Standard online casinos have high fees and slow processing times. Also, don’t forget the tax implications, which can be complex.
